Cineverse Corp. operates as a streaming technology and entertainment company. It owns and operates streaming channels, through its proprietary technology platform.
Cineverse stock last closed at $2.39, down 2.05% from the previous day, and has decreased 30.92% in one year. It has underperformed other stocks in the Entertainment industry by 0.37 percentage points. Cineverse stock is currently +6.7% from its 52-week low of $2.24, and -67.66% from its 52-week high of $7.39.
As of Dec 11, 2025, there are 19.15M shares of CNVS outstanding. The market cap of CNVS is $45.77M. In the last 24 hours, 87,500 CNVS shares were traded.

There are two primary order types:
Market order: A market order is an order to buy or sell a security at the best possible price. Market orders are mostly fine for most investors.
Limit order: A limit order lets you buy or sell a security at a specific price (or better). If you want to ensure you're buying or selling at a specific price, use a limit order.
